[js] 实现可手动修改数据库主键引用块的标题

前言

众所周知,思源数据库主键引用块或文档的标题是和块紧密关联的,无法自定义修改。

看到小伙伴们有自定义标题的需求,于是根据此回复帖子的原理,实现了该功能。

该功能可在不同的数据库下自定义不同的标题。

效果演示

r85.gif

代码

备份代码地址:点这里查看

使用方法

把上面的代码放到思源 js 代码片段即可。

数据库主键修改方式和普通字段一样,点击编辑即可。

删除自定义标题方法

在输入框输入空值即可删除或进入引用块属性面板,删除 dbid-开头的自定义属性即可,可参考这个原理帖子

免责声明

请严格测试后谨慎使用,由此造成的任何后果均与脚本与作者无关。

  • 代码片段

    代码片段分为 CSS 与 JS 两种代码,添加在 [设置 - 外观 - 代码片段] 中,这些代码会在思源笔记加载时自动执行,用于改善笔记的样式或功能。

    用户在该标签下分享代码片段时需在帖子标题前添加 [css] [js] 用于区分代码片段类型。

    90 引用 • 562 回帖 • 1 关注
  • 思源笔记

    思源笔记是一款隐私优先的个人知识管理系统,支持完全离线使用,同时也支持端到端加密同步。

    融合块、大纲和双向链接,重构你的思维。

    23019 引用 • 92593 回帖

相关帖子

欢迎来到这里!

我们正在构建一个小众社区,大家在这里相互信任,以平等 • 自由 • 奔放的价值观进行分享交流。最终,希望大家能够找到与自己志同道合的伙伴,共同成长。

注册 关于
请输入回帖内容 ...